Launched With the People at Heart

On August 15, 2022, the Mann Government inaugurated this public welfare initiative by opening 75 clinics across Punjab. Since then, the journey has been nothing short of a healthcare revolution. In less than two and a half years, over 881 Aam Aadmi Clinics have been set up across the state, bringing free and quality healthcare services to the doorsteps of millions.

These clinics were launched with one simple yet powerful goal, to ensure that every citizen, whether in a village or a city, has access to dignified, dependable, and cost-free healthcare, close to home.

Relieving the Pressure, Healing with Dignity

From routine checkups to essential treatments and medicines, these clinics are helping people avoid long hospital queues for minor illnesses and offering timely, compassionate care. With services like diagnostics, consultations, and free medicines, all delivered with efficiency and empathy, Aam Aadmi Clinics are easing both medical and financial burdens for the people of Punjab.

So far, over 3 crore citizens have availed healthcare services through these clinics. Every day, more than 70,000 people walk into an Aam Aadmi Clinic and walk out with hope, healing, and a renewed sense of trust in public health infrastructure.

Investing in Wellness for a Stronger Tomorrow

The Mann Government’s commitment to public health is not just a promise, it's backed by action and investment. For the financial year 2025-26, the Punjab Government has allocated ₹268 crore to ensure that Aam Aadmi Clinics continue to run seamlessly and serve the people with even greater efficiency.
